Sinopsis Dementia is set to become the 21st century's biggest killer. Someone develops dementia every three minutes, with one million set to have the condition by 2021 – yet there is currently no cure. Alzheimer’s Society says too many are facing it alone, without adequate support, and society urgently needs to take action. The creative, directed by Oscar-nominated Daniel Barber (Harry Brown, The Tonto Woman) brings this issue to the fore by presenting opposing pairs of people coming together in a series of vignettes as Bill Nighy conducts the voice over. The scenes include two football fans who support opposing teams sizing each other up outside a pub, an elderly man coming face to face with a youth on an estate and a Remain voter squaring up to a Leave supporter. But gradually, each pair begin to smile as they put their beliefs aside and stand shoulder to shoulder in the fight against dementia.
